# scanhook — barcode scanner integration for the Fernly warehouse intake line.
# Security review notes: this file configures the bridge between the handheld
# Dorrance scanners and the inventory API. SCAN_DEBOUNCE_MS prevents duplicate
# reads; do not lower it below 150. ALLOWED_PREFIXES restricts accepted barcode
# namespaces to Fernly-issued labels only, which is our primary injection guard.
# All traffic stays on the internal segment. The bridge signs each submission
# before posting, and the signing credential is set on the next line:

vault entry, fadup-tagag: RELAY_SECRET8=2fd92179

## Deployment

Exportel's retry worker ships as a single container alongside the main exporter. Failed exports land in a durable queue and are retried with exponential backoff; after five attempts they move to the dead-letter table for manual review at the weekly sync. Deploys are zero-downtime since the worker drains before restart. The worker reads the following configuration values at startup.

settings of bawip-tawif:
[wendor]
host = wendor.qirvansys.corp
user = wendor_svc
database = wendor_prod

The Moonpull tide-table widget fetches predictions from the internal Driftcast service. Embed the widget, pass a station slug, and it renders a seven-day table. Rate limit: 60 requests per minute per plugin. Responses are cached for one hour; do not cache client-side beyond that. All requests require the service key shown below.

API key for bageg-kajef: vxb2-ss

## Break-Glass: Ormery Legacy Layer

Support folks: the old Grapnel ORM refactor is mid-flight, so some Cindervale tables exist in both old and new mappings. If a data-fix is urgent and the migration tooling is down, break-glass access lets you hit the write path directly. Log every use in the Refactor channel. To open the break-glass credential store, enter the passphrase below.

unlock words, tajog-yagug: fraael-fenwyn-julvan